Mourinho mocks Wenger (again)

Jose Mourinho’s famous ongoing rivalry with Arsenal manager Arsene Wenger has continued this week ahead of their meeting on Sunday afternoon.

Wenger provoked the Special One this week by claiming that “it is easy to defend” as he aimed to play down Chelsea’s dominance at the top of the league.

Mourinho responded in typical fashion and with reference to Arsenal’s Champions League exit, he said:

It’s not easy (to defend). If it was easy, you wouldn’t lose 3-1 at home to Monaco.

Wenger has failed to ever get the better of Mourinho, drawing five and losing seven of their twelve previous meetings.

The war of words between the pair has been well documented during both Mourinho’s spells at Stamford Bridge, with the most recent jab being the Chelsea boss’ claim last year that Wenger was a “specialist in failure”.

Chelsea can get a firm grasp on the Premier League crown on Sunday – a win would leave them just three points away from being champions – but with Arsenal in stunning form, a win may be a more difficult task than it has been in the past.

The Blues are currently ten points clear of their North London rivals at the summit of the table and already have the League Cup in the bag, while Arsenal have an FA Cup final against Aston Villa to look forward to at the end of May.
